The Emini futures is basically an electronically traded futures. This was started in September 1997 to attract the investors who were not trading into trading index futures. Emini Dow futures is based on the Dow Jones Industrial Average index. According to Dow 30 futures for every one point, $50 is gained or lost.

Trading Dow futures is based on the foremost market averages and index viz Dow Jones Industrial Average. Dow 30 index is widely followed and commented on by dealers from the worldwide.

Dow Emini futures offer great chance for variety of traders. A lower margin is one of the many reasons why traders are turning to this system.
